    Supreme Petfoods now offers 30 hours of free CPD, accredited by Vetpol

    Simon KingBy Simon KingMay 18, 2021No Comments2 Mins Read
    LinkedIn Twitter Facebook Email
    Specialists delivering this training include Molly Varga

    Supreme Petfoods has announced that the free virtual training it provides about the care of small pets is now accredited by SQP regulator Vetpol.

    In total there are 30 hours of free continuing professional development (CPD) that can be used by SQPs or veterinary professionals as part of their mandatory requirement.

    Some of Supreme’s webinars are designed to specifically meet the needs of veterinary professionals and those topics include anaesthesia, drug dosages for small pets and treatment of common clinical conditions.

    For SQPs and those in the pet trade looking to build expertise, there are a number of nutritional topics that will help them give pet owners great advice to help them maintain the health of their pets.

    Claire Hamblion, Supreme’s marketing manager, said the accreditation reflects the quality of the materials available.

    “It’s long been our focus to produce high quality CPD, she said. “The specialists delivering this training include Molly Varga, Jo Hinde, Charly Pignon, Jo Hedley, Anna Meredith and Livia Benato – all names that veterinary professionals will recognise for their passion for improving veterinary care for small pets.

    “Now with Vetpol’s accreditation, Companion Animal SQPs can also ensure that they benefit from CPD that’s specific to small pets.”
